Fence Permit Requirements
Cayuga County exempts most fences from its building permit requirement, but a fence that encloses a swimming pool is not exempt and needs a building permit before it goes up.

Retaining Walls
Most retaining walls in Cayuga County can be built without a building permit, but the exemption drops away if the wall supports a surcharge load or is built to impound Class I, II or IIIA liquids, in which case a permit and engineering review are required.
